戴宪华
教师简介:
戴宪华,教授,博士生导师。目前主要研究领域为无线移动通信、人工智能深度学习算法(图像识别,自然语言处理)、生物信息处理。近年来,在领域内发表论文200余篇,其中SCI、EI收录论文150余篇;申请国内发明专利60余项 。已先后主持完成包括6项国家自然科学基金项目在内的共20项省市级项目、参与包括华为、阿里、浩鲸云等公司的多项企业合作、应用技术落地项目。主要从事信号处理类、通信类课程教学,每年2门本科生课程课堂教学、1门研究生课程课堂教学。截止目前共培养毕业(含校外培养)博士生20+、硕士150+。
